Brazil :: Employers’ health and safety obligations

According to the law, all employers have the following duties to ensure the health and safety of their employees: Cleaning; Adequate natural or artificial lighting, appropriate to the nature of the activity; Natural ventilation, compatible with the service performed; Installation of drinking fountains, sinks and sanitary appliances; Provision of chairs or benches; Installation of locker rooms with private lockers (exceptions apply); Provision of all the necessary resources and clothing (such as goggles, masks, gloves) free of charge; Every establishment must have all the equipment necessary for the provision of medical first aid; Buildings must conform to the technical requirements to ensure safety and security to all workers …
